T-shirt advertising is a little-known method of advertising in which companies pay people to wear T-shirts with their advertising on the front and back. Some people have managed to turn this phenomenon into a lucrative business, but doing so requires more than a little bit of marketing savvy.
Write a business plan. Name your business, list your goals for the business and clearly identify how you will make your service worth paying for. Develop strategies for working through adversity, including initial rejection from clients. Start a professional website for your T-shirt advertising business. Determine how much you will charge for the service. Consider starting with a daily rate.

Begin by offering some free advertising to advertise your business. It's a great way to show and prove what you do and how good you are at doing it. Wear the client's company logo on printed t-shirt, and take photos and make a video of you wearing the shirt and describing the company and what it does. Circulate these widely on social networking sites.

Present the free video to the proposed client to demonstrate your ability to effectively showcase the company's products and services to a vast number of future customers. Place emphasis on the bottom line: with the help of your savvy and unique advertising skills, the company will reach a wider audience and become more successful.

Get noticed by the broader community. Place ads in newspapers and on social media. Contact your local chamber of commerce to list your business. After you sign your first client for free on a trial basis, contact a business reporter at your local newspaper or TV station to introduce your new business to the broader community.

Suggestion: To start out, sell your t-shirt advertising by the day - starting with a low amount and increasing by that same amount for each day of the calendar year.
Don't limit yourself to only advertising t-shirts. REMEMBER, your service is body advertising and that includes other items such as hats, scarves, sunglasses, etc.
Suggestion: Have your clients supply YOU with their company's t-shirts and other items for you to advertise.
Set exceptions to the items you are willing to advertise according to your beliefs, morals and what you feel uncomfortable with.
